PARKING arrangements have been made for visitors to High Royds Memorial Garden and Chapel for the Heritage Open weekend on September 14 and 15.

Due to the re-development of the former Hare & Hounds Pub car park arrangements have now made for visitors to High Royds Memorial Garden/Chapel to be allowed to park in the area adjacent to Menston Cemetery. There is generally no problem parking in this area on a weekend. There is also a path from the Menston Cemetery to the Memorial Garden which can be accessed on the left hand side as you enter the Menston Cemetery itself.

There will be a commemorative service entitled Learning from the past and looking to the future on Sunday at 4pm.

It will be conducted by the Rev Andrew Howorth, Chaplain of High Royds Memorial Garden. The choir will be members of Ladies Please with organist Mike Nicholas.

All are welcome to attend the service.
